免费看操逼电影1_99r这里只有精品12_久久久.n_日本护士高潮小说_无码良品_av在线1…_国产精品亚洲系列久久_色檀色AV导航_操逼操 亚洲_看在线黄色AV_A级无码乱伦黑料专区国产_高清极品嫩模喷水a片_超碰18禁_监国产盗摄视频在线观看_国产淑女操逼网站

對比主流跨平臺框架React Native與Cordova的特性優(yōu)勢

??跨平臺開發(fā)框架對決:React Native與Cordova的核心差異與選型指南??

移動應用開發(fā)領域,跨平臺框架的選擇直接關系到開發(fā)效率、性能表現(xiàn)和長期維護成本。??React Native??和??Cordova??作為兩大主流方案,究竟誰更適合你的項目?我們從技術特性、適用場景到選型策略,為你深度解析。


??技術架構:原生渲染與Web容器的本質區(qū)別??
React Native的核心優(yōu)勢在于??“原生組件渲染”??。它通過JavaScript橋接調用原生UI組件,使得應用性能接近原生水平,尤其在動畫、列表渲染等場景表現(xiàn)突出。例如,Instagram和Facebook等高頻交互應用均采用React Native,驗證了其性能可靠性。

而Cordova基于??WebView容器??,將HTML/CSS/JavaScript代碼打包成移動應用。這種設計降低了技術門檻,但性能瓶頸明顯——復雜的DOM操作或圖形渲染可能導致卡頓。

個人觀點:若項目需要復雜交互或高頻數(shù)據(jù)更新,React Native的架構優(yōu)勢更為明顯;但對于內(nèi)容展示型應用,Cordova的輕量化特性可能更經(jīng)濟。


??開發(fā)效率與學習曲線??

  • ??React Native??:

    • 優(yōu)勢:支持??熱重載??,修改代碼后實時預覽;組件化開發(fā)提升復用率。
    • 挑戰(zhàn):需掌握React語法及部分原生開發(fā)知識(如處理平臺差異)。
  • ??Cordova??:

    • 優(yōu)勢:純Web技術棧,前端開發(fā)者可快速上手;插件系統(tǒng)豐富(如相機、GPS調用)。
    • 局限:性能優(yōu)化依賴開發(fā)者經(jīng)驗,例如減少DOM操作或懶加載。

??對比表格速覽??

維度React NativeCordova
性能接近原生依賴WebView,中等
技術棧JavaScript + ReactHTML/CSS/JavaScript
開發(fā)周期中等(需適配平臺)短(快速原型開發(fā))

??生態(tài)與擴展性??
React Native的生態(tài)更偏向??“原生擴展”??。例如,社區(qū)提供的原生模塊(如地圖、藍牙)可直接集成,但復雜功能仍需原生開發(fā)配合。

Cordova則依托Web生態(tài),??插件數(shù)量龐大但質量參差??。例如,調用設備傳感器的插件可能因平臺差異需額外調試。

獨家數(shù)據(jù):2025年Stack Overflow調研顯示,React Native的開發(fā)者滿意度達72%,高于Cordova的58%,主因是其性能與維護便利性。


??選型決策:5個關鍵問題??

  1. ??是否需要原生級性能???
    • 是:React Native;否:Cordova。
  2. ??團隊技術儲備如何???
    • 熟悉React:優(yōu)先React Native;僅有Web經(jīng)驗:Cordova更穩(wěn)妥。
  3. ??項目預算與周期???
    • 緊預算/短周期:Cordova;長期迭代:React Native。
  4. ??是否需要復雜原生功能???
    • 是:React Native(或混合開發(fā));基礎功能:Cordova插件可滿足。
  5. ??跨平臺一致性要求???
    • 高:React Native(組件統(tǒng)一);中等:Cordova(需適配CSS)。

??未來趨勢:混合開發(fā)或成折中方案??
部分企業(yè)開始嘗試??“React Native核心模塊+Cordova輕量頁面”??的混合模式。例如,電商應用用React Native處理支付流程,而商品展示頁使用Cordova實現(xiàn)快速迭代。這種靈活架構或許能兼顧效率與體驗。

最后思考:框架選型沒有絕對答案,但明確項目目標、團隊能力和長期規(guī)劃,才能讓技術棧真正為業(yè)務賦能。


本文原地址:http://m.czyjwy.com/news/144086.html
本站文章均來自互聯(lián)網(wǎng),僅供學習參考,如有侵犯您的版權,請郵箱聯(lián)系我們刪除!
上一篇:對接廣告聯(lián)盟的APP開發(fā)公司哪家靠譜?2025年選擇指南與避坑攻略
下一篇:對比主流APP開發(fā)框架,哪個更具優(yōu)勢?